The facts side by side: what each compound is, how it is stored, what amounts research used, and what no one can tell you. This compares reference facts, it does not recommend one over another.

Reference factTB-500BPC-157
What it isTB-500 is a synthetic fragment of the protein Thymosin Beta-4, studied in research for tissue repair and flexibility.BPC-157 is a synthetic peptide derived from a protein found in gastric juice, studied in research settings for tissue repair and recovery.
CategoryHealing and recoveryHealing and recovery
EvidenceResearch use: limited or no human dataResearch use: limited or no human data
Common vial sizes2, 5, 10 mg5, 10 mg
Amounts studied in research1 mg to 5 mg200 mcg to 500 mcg
Shelf life once mixed30 days refrigerated30 days refrigerated
Storage noteKeep in the fridge. Larger doses typical.Keep in the fridge. Protect from light.
What nobody knowsWhether it is safe in people, what it does over the long term, and what is actually in a given research vial: identity, purity, and strength.Whether it is safe in people, what it does over the long term, and what is actually in a given research vial: identity, purity, and strength.
Amounts studied are not recommendations
The “amounts studied” row reports the range that appears in research on each compound. It is context, not a suggested amount, and an amount studied in animals does not translate to a person. What no calculation can verify.
